Evaluation of the clinical efficacy of fractional radiofrequency microneedle treatment in acne scars and large facial pores.

机构信息

Department of Dermatology, College of Medicine, Hallym University, Seoul, Korea.

出版信息

Dermatol Surg. 2012 Jul;38(7 Pt 1):1017-24. doi: 10.1111/j.1524-4725.2012.02402.x. Epub 2012 Apr 9.

Abstract

BACKGROUND

Fractional technology overcomes the problems of ablative lasers, such as inaccurate depth control and damage to the epidermis. Minimally invasive fractional radiofrequency microneedle devices allow for more-selective heating of the dermis.

OBJECTIVE

To evaluate the clinical efficacy of fractional radiofrequency microneedle (ERM) treatment in acne scars and large facial pores.

MATERIALS AND METHODS

Thirty patients with acne scars and large facial pores were enrolled. Bipolar radiofrequency energy was delivered to the skin through the electrodes of the FRM device. Skin lesions were evaluated according to grade of acne scars, Investigator Global Assessment of large pores, skin surface roughness, transepidermal water loss (TEWL), dermal density, microscopic and composite image, sebum measurement, and questionnaires regarding patient satisfaction.

RESULTS

The grade of acne scars and Investigator Global Assessment of large pores improved in more than 70% of all patients. Skin surface roughness, dermal density, and microscopic and composite images also improved, whereas TEWL and sebum measurement did not change.

CONCLUSION

Clinical improvement from FRM treatment appeared to be related to dermal matrix regeneration. FRM treatment may be effective in improving acne scars and facial pores.

摘要

背景

分数技术克服了消融激光的问题,如深度控制不准确和表皮损伤。微创分数射频微针设备允许更选择性地加热真皮。

目的

评估分数射频微针 (ERM) 治疗痤疮疤痕和大面部毛孔的临床疗效。

材料和方法

招募了 30 名痤疮疤痕和大面部毛孔患者。双极射频能量通过 FRM 设备的电极传递到皮肤。根据痤疮疤痕的等级、大毛孔的研究者全球评估、皮肤表面粗糙度、经皮水分流失 (TEWL)、真皮密度、微观和复合图像、皮脂测量以及患者满意度问卷来评估皮肤病变。

结果

所有患者中超过 70%的痤疮疤痕等级和大毛孔的研究者全球评估都得到了改善。皮肤表面粗糙度、真皮密度以及微观和复合图像也得到了改善,而 TEWL 和皮脂测量没有变化。

结论

FRM 治疗的临床改善似乎与真皮基质再生有关。FRM 治疗可能对改善痤疮疤痕和面部毛孔有效。
